As I was going through my receipts for taxes I noticed an entry on my PayPal for Storm Media Limited for last July. I order art instructional videos often, but I could not find any other info for this. I was charged $24.92.
Has anyone else had problems with Storm Media Limited? I didn't get whatever this company said I ordered. I don't know what it is.
I would like to warn others that this could be a fraud.

I dealt with Paypal for months, wouldn't refund my money, opened a case that took months to conclude I would get my money back when i returned the 18.00 wrong item that i received to China. Would have cost me at least 40.00 without tracking. My bank couldn't return the money either. So many complaints about this company but Paypal does nothing about it. Wasn't ever about the money, just that this company is allowed to continue to rip people off.

I made the mistake of ordering a High Pressure Washer from Gadgets Group. The same day an order was placed (without my authorization) from Whistland for StainOut All-in-1 Bubble Cleaner x 2. The costs for each item was very similar and I didn't recognize this seller. I received an e-mail from Littleplayland Limited for this same Bubble Cleaner with a charge for $35.93 to my account for this item. I received an e-mail from them thanking me for my order but ignored it because I didn't recognize the seller and didn't order anything from them. When this "Bubble Cleaner" arrived it was 2 bottles of this cleaner with no paperwork included. The return address was "will will <removed> Rosemead, CA <removed>". I had no idea how it was authorized or deducted from my account. I disputed this claim with Paypal but they quickly sided with the seller and closed my dispute. I think Storm Media, Littleplayland and Whistland are all connected and a scam. Why doesn't Palpal allow a user to block any future transactions from a suspicious company? I dont' want this happening again. It is a complete scam. There is Chinese writing on the label on the cleaner. This transaction was not approved my me.
